Sussex County Division of Social Services

(973) 383-3600
Newton

Delivery of public assistance and social services to eligible individuals and families to alleviate human suffering, and to maximize individual potential, in a competent and compassionate manner.  Services include:

  • Adult Services: Provides array of social services for citizens over age 60 or disabled adults over age 18
  • Boarding Home Services: Provides placement finding and services to residents of boarding homes, as well as socialization activities for boarding home residents
  • Chore Services: Provides payment for light household tasks/home health services for those unable to perform tasks themselves
  • Education & Training: Assists Work First New Jersey Participants to obtain education or training with the goal of self sufficiency and self-support
  • Family Planning: Provides information to enable persons to voluntarily limit family size or prevent unwanted pregnancies
  • Health Related Services: Assists persons to attain and maintain good health; limited financial assistance for unment, essential medical/dental needs and prescriptions
  • Housing Related Services: Assists persons to find, improve or maintain adequate housing and provide emergency housing
  • Information & Referral: Information, referral, and follow-up to community resources available in Sussex County
  • Kinship Navigator Program: Provides financial assistance to adults caring for children whose parents are unable to do so
  • NJ EASE: Adults over age 60 can obtain information, referral, benefits screening and eligibility determination, and outreach services through the access point of Division of Social Services
  • Transportation: Provides transportation to medical services for federally funded Medicaid recipients.  Also, if funding permits, provides transportation assist for employment directed activities.
  • Volunteers: are always needed to collect donations of non perishible canned goods for the food pantry, which provides emergency food for those in need.
